Got there bright and early and waited in line again. This time they did open, so that felt like a small victory.
Got on the water and noted that the water was already 64F. Dead calm, no wind at all. So the lake was literally telling me today would be a topwater day. Or so I thought. I picked about for a bit with a popper ( 2 sizes ) and the 90 whopper plopper. Nothing. Went to the crankbait and on the first cast with it, picked up a 2 pound 0 ounce bass. Of course that encouraged me to keep doing that. Picked up a few more going along. Got back in one of the coves and I had to try to the popper again. Got a miss pretty quickly which amused me. Then sent it right back to the same spot and hooked my fish of the day, who was 4 pounds 5 ounces. Got 5 more misses on the popper today, which says to me, that it isn't quite topwater time and the one was a lucky catch. Total for the day was 12 fish, 9 on crankbait, 1 on popper and 2 on jerkbait. Talked with others and most were having a decent day, of course on plastics, which I can't make work. Also saw a carp that I could have rode. It must have been over 2 feet.
